20 µA to 20 mA ranges
1. Connect the Model 6517B to the DC current calibrator as shown in DC voltage verification (on
page 16-4).
2. Turn on the Model 6517B and allow it to warm up for at least two hours before making
measurements.
3. Restore the Model 6517B to factory default settings using the procedure described in the topic
Considerations (on page 16-3).
4. Select the amps function and 20 µA range on the Model 6517B.
5. With zero check enabled, press REL to turn on the zero correct function.
6. Set the calibrator to 0.0 amps, then turn off zero check. Allow the reading to stabilize completely
before continuing.
7. Press REL to enable the Model 6517B REL function.
8. Set the calibrator to output +19.0 µA.
9. Allow the reading to settle completely, and note the reading on the Model 6517B. Verify that the
reading is within the limits specified in the following table.
10. Reverse the calibrator polarity, then verify the magnitude of the current reading is within the
specified limits.
11. Repeat steps 4 through 10 for the 200 µA, 2 mA, and 20 mA ranges.
Limits for 2 µA to 20 mA range verification
Model 6517B range Applied DC current
Reading limits
18 °C to 28 °C, 1 year
20 µA 19 µA 18.9805 µA to 19.0195 µA
200 µA 190 µA 189.805 µA to 190.195 µA
2 mA 1.9 mA 1.89800 mA to 1.90200 mA
20 mA 19 mA 18.9805 mA to 19.0195 mA
